Oyster funds set for Asia launch

Swiss firm Banque Syz is to expand its business in Asia to offer its Oyster funds as well as institutional asset management services.
The Swiss banking group has offered alternative asset management in the region for the last three years through its Hong Kong office and is now looking to add new services.
'We have identified strong demand in the region for innovative products with high added value. The extension of our activities will enable us to capitalize on the contacts established over the last few years to offer the full range of the Group's products throughout South-East Asia and Australia,' said Eric Syz, the firm's managing partner.
Daniel Ghiradi has been appointed as CEO in Asia to take responsibility for the company’s expansion. He Joined Syz & Co in 2007 and gained experience in Asia at his previous position with Swiss banking major UBS.
The Oyster fund range which is being made available in Asia for the first time includes the widely-followed European Opportunities fund run by Eric Bendahan and the Japan Opportunities fund run by the Citywire AAA-rated quarter of Richard Phillips, Steven Morant, Ian Wright and Tom Mermagen.
